@charset "utf-8";
/* CSS Document */

#login {
	font-family: Geneva, Arial, Helvetica, sans-serif;
	font-size:10px;
	text-align:right;
	padding-right:5px;
}
#login .input-text {
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size:10px;
color: #343434;
background: #F3BB95;
border: 1px inset #5F1515;
}

#login .input-submit {
font-family: Geneva, Arial, Helvetica, sans-serif;
font-size:10px;
color: #343434;
background: #F3BB95;
border: 1px outset #5F1515
} 

#login .input-text:focus {
background:#DFA254; 
border: 1px inset #5F1515;
}
#login .input-submit:focus {
background:#DFA254; 
border: 1px outset #5F1515;
}

#login a:link {
	color:#DFA254;
	}
#login a:active {
	color:#DFA254;
	}
#login a:visited {
	color:#DFA254;
	}
#login a:hover {
	text-decoration:underline;
	color:#F3BB95;
	}

/* -------------------- */
/* CLASSES */
/* -------------------- */
/* http://www.iconarchive.com/show/toolbar-2-icons-by-ruby-software/delete-icon.html */
/* http://woork.blogspot.com/2008/06/beautiful-css-buttons-with-icon-set.html */

.update{
background:url(../images/edit.png) no-repeat;
display:inline;
border: 1px outset #aaaaaa;
}
.delete{
background:url(../images/delete.gif) no-repeat;
display:inline;
border: 1px outset #aaaaaa;
}
.add{
background:url(../images/add.gif) no-repeat;
background-color: #F3BB95;
border: 1px outset #5F1515
display:inline;
}
.logout{
background:url(../images/disconnect.png) no-repeat;
background-color: #F3BB95;
border: 1px outset #5F1515
display:inline;
}